DAY1Arrival in Zürich

Your premium Swiss vacation begins as you land at Zürich Airport, making your own way by rail or taxi to our five-star hotel in the city center. With your personal First Class Swiss Pass, your train and bus journeys are included.

The remainder of the day is at leisure to relax or begin exploring independently. Zürich is Switzerland's largest city and sits at the northern edge of a beautiful lake that shares its name. With a history stretching back to the Romans, there are many attractions to seek out here. The city is also an art-lovers' paradise. The Kunsthaus displays major works of fine art, modern and Constructivist pieces can be found in Museum Haus Konstruktiv (located inside a former power station) and Cabaret Voltaire is the spiritual home of Dadaism, an early 20th-century avant-garde movement.

This evening, return to your hotel to meet the Tour Manager and fellow travelers for a group welcome dinner. Overnight Zürich.

DAY3Riding Europe’s steepest cogwheel railway to Mt. Pilatus

This morning, we set out on an excursion to the stunning alpine peak of Mt. Pilatus, overlooking Lake Lucerne.

We catch a train to Alpnachstad, where we board the steepest cogwheel railway in Europe to marvel at breathtaking views from Mount Pilatus. Reaching a gradient of 48%, the half-hour ascent travels past alpine meadows and rocky outcrops to a land above the clouds. At the summit, nearly 7,000 feet above sea level, spectacular alpine scenes stretch out in every direction. Take a short walk to the Oberhaupt viewpoint for the best vantage, before we descend the peak via scenic cable car.

Your afternoon is free to explore Lucerne at leisure. Wander the cobbled streets and picturesque squares adorned with colorful medieval buildings in the Old Town. Visit the famous Kapellbrücke, Europe's oldest covered bridge and one of Switzerland's most beloved landmarks, and stroll along the 14th-century Musegg Wall, the well-preserved defensive walls. Dining independently this evening, you could try some Swiss specialties, such as fondue, Rösti or freshwater fish from the lake. Overnight Lucerne.

DAY7Matterhorn views from the Gornergrat Mountain Railway

Waking up in Zermatt, we have breakfast before setting out on a walking tour of the village. Amongst the low-pitched roofs of timbered chalets, an expert guide reveals the history of Zermatt with local color.

After time to lunch independently in Zermatt, we set off on a heritage train ride in the afternoon. More than 125 years old, the charming Gornergrat Mountain Railway is Switzerland's original electric rack railway and first carried travelers the six miles up the mountain in August 1898. We trace their journey, climbing over picturesque valleys and through lush alpine forests to an altitude of more than 10,000 feet above sea level. The views from the top are jaw-dropping, with up to 29 mountaintops visible on a clear day. We have time to soak up these vistas, including the best view of the Matterhorn's pyramidal peak. This famous mountain is an iconic symbol of Switzerland, and its shape inspired the design of Toblerone.

Returning to Zermatt, you are at leisure to enjoy the evening at your own pace. Overnight Zermatt.

DAY8To Grindelwald via idyllic Interlaken

We leave Zermatt this morning and head to the station to board a train to Visp, traveling through the dramatic Mattertal Valley. In Visp, we change trains to Spiez, then continue on a short ride along the shores of glacial Lake Thun.

Our destination is Interlaken, an idyllic town picturesquely located between two turquoise lakes - Thun and Brienz - and surrounded by impressive alpine peaks. You have time here to explore and find lunch - for spectacular views, take the funicular to Harder Kulm, a viewpoint overlooking the lakes and the Eiger, Mönch and Jungfrau mountains.

In the afternoon, we board a deluxe motorcoach to Grindelwald, one of the oldest and most scenic alpine resorts in Switzerland. Our journey takes us through the breathtaking Lauterbrunnen Valley, meaning "loud springs" due to the 72 waterfalls located here. The deepest valley in the Alps, Lauterbrunnen epitomizes the region - sheer rock face borders the valley, waterfalls thunder from staggering heights, and idyllic meadows dotted with chalet-style houses stretch out before us. Arriving in Grindelwald, we check into our family-run hotel in time for dinner. Overnight Grindelwald.

DAY9To the Top of Europe on the Jungfrau Railway

An unforgettable journey to Europe's highest train station awaits after breakfast. From Grindelwald, we board the Eiger Express, a high-speed cable car that rises 4,544 feet in 15 minutes to the Eiger Glacier station. With a knowledgeable guide, we join the cogwheel Jungfrau Railway for a spectacular journey to Jungfraujoch, known as the "Top of Europe." Our route takes us through a tunnel dug into the rocks of the Eiger mountain before arriving at a wintry world of snow, whatever the season.

On arrival, we enjoy the panoramic vistas over the Alps and the ancient Aletsch Glacier stretching to the horizon. We then head down to the spectacular Ice Palace, a network of transparent ice tunnels carved into the glacier, featuring beautiful ice sculptures. After, we enjoy exclusive access to the Ice Bar, sampling an aperitif at a unique bar made entirely from ice. For lunch, we visit a restaurant at the summit to enjoy a meal with an unbeatable backdrop.

Returning to Grindelwald, your afternoon is free to explore the charming streets and dine independently. Overnight Grindelwald.

Bernina Express arriving in Tirano

Following a UNESCO World Heritage route on the  Rhaetian Railway between Chur, Switzerland, and Tirano, Italy, the Bernina Express is one of the most beloved rail lines in the Swiss Alps. Mountains, lakes, spiral loops, and the iconic Landwasser Viaduct are all featured on the 76-mile course. Steep grades are negotiated with ease, and the train passes through 55 tunnels and crosses 196 bridges in pursuit of the Mediterranean landscapes of Northern Italy. Travelers soak in the sights from panoramic train cars during the 4-hour expedition.

Glacier Express

Undoubtedly Switzerland's best-known train, the Glacier Express winds its way through some of Europe's most dramatic and beautiful scenery. Called 'the slowest express train in the world', the panoramic carriages allow us to soak in the spectacular views as we traverse incredible mountain passes, picturesque villages and valleys between the popular alpine resorts of St Moritz and Zermatt. Enroute, the train clings to the mountainsides on the Albula Line, zigzags and spirals its way round mountains and over bridges, and delves into the Rhine Valley - also known as the 'Swiss Grand Canyon'.

GoldenPass Line

Journeys on the GoldenPass Express are a wonderful introduction to Switzerland and provide the opportunity to see the country at its very best. Traveling on ultra-modern panoramic trains, you experience unparalleled views of some of Switzerland's finest scenery from weathered timbered chalets sat in peaceful sunlit valleys to dramatic peaks, glittering lakes and remote, untouched forest. The GoldenPass Express' picturesque route stretches between Montreux on the Swiss Riviera and lakeside Interlaken in the historic heart of Switzerland, passing through the popular mountain resort of Gstaad along the way.
